I am using php 4.2.2 with Apache 2.0 on Red Hat 8.0 When I attempt to dynamically aggregate two objects using the aggregate() call, I get the following message:
Fatal error: Call to undefined function: aggregate() the man page for aggregate() lists the following info: aggregate (PHP 4 >= 4.2.0) void aggregate ( object object, string class_name) Though I realize this module is experimental, I'm curious if it has been pulled out from PHP, moved to a different name/section or if there is just something weird going on here with my installation.
